Transaction 08216dbb511fda31ea2d8315c10aeb606e22a40985e80273fb5a3ceef2507145
2 Input
2 Outputs
- 08216dbb511fda31ea2d8315c10aeb606e22a40985e80273fb5a3ceef2507145:0
- 08216dbb511fda31ea2d8315c10aeb606e22a40985e80273fb5a3ceef2507145:1
value 26561754
address 13QK9BGAbLZqXXoKVsafqe64PSMLmSBdqR
value 285871378
address 1LU6pWA23BTgrVKTzVk34yakDZQHeQWvry